WebBird of Prey Silhouettes. This fun activity requires students to identify the bird of prey based on its silhouette. These are tricky, but descriptions of what to look for are provided. Students must identify a turkey vulture, bald eagle, Mississippi kite, peregrine falcon, Cooper's hawk, and red-tailed hawk. WebOct 1, 2024 · Buzzards, falcons, vultures, hawks, kites, eagles, harriers, owls and osprey are all examples of birds of prey. The Secretary Bird and Seriemas are also birds of prey but are considered to be somewhat outliers of the main groups. The UK is home to some 15 species of birds of prey, covering every group aside from vultures.

Admired for its peaceful silhouette and magnificent white ... invasive species ... smaller size photoWebAug 13, 2024 · Comparative sizes. Sparrowhawk - 29-34cm (male) 35-41cm (female). Wingspan range from 58-80cm. Male Sparrowhawk is approximately the size of a Jackdaw. Female is approximately the size of a Woodpigeon. Bear in mind that the proportions/build of the comparison birds is extremely different though.
